Festival Interceltique de Lorient

Date: 31 July 2026 – 9 August 2026

Location: Lorient harbour, Lorient, France

Organizer: Festival Interceltique

The Festival Interceltique de Lorient is the world's largest gathering of Celtic cultures, held every summer in the Breton port city of Lorient since 1971. The 55th edition runs 31 July to 9 August 2026, with Cornwall as guest of honour under the theme 'Cornwall, at the heart of the Celtic Sea'. Over ten days the festival draws more than 900,000 visitors for pipe bands, fest-noz dancing, bagad competitions and concerts across the city, from big-stage headliners to sessions in bars. The set piece is the Grande Parade des Nations Celtes on Sunday 2 August, when around 3,500 musicians and dancers from Brittany, Ireland, Scotland, Wales, Cornwall, Galicia, Asturias and the Isle of Man march through the streets from 10 a.m. Lorient is a working port, and the festival keeps a maritime thread running through its programming. Accommodation in the town books out far ahead; many visitors camp nearby.
